The Fox Racing Speedframe helmet is a solid choice for BMX and mountain bike riders looking for strong safety features combined with comfort. It includes the MIPS system, which helps reduce harmful rotational forces during impacts—a big plus for added protection. The helmet’s ventilation is well thought out, with channels and an in-molded EPS liner that keep airflow steady, helping to cool your head on hot rides. Comfort is boosted by a removable and washable liner that also wicks away moisture, plus a 360° Fit System that lets you easily adjust the helmet for a snug, personalized fit.
Its lightweight design (about 1.85 pounds) makes it comfortable to wear without feeling bulky. The adjustable visor works well with sunglasses and goggles, adding convenience. The helmet’s look is aggressive and sporty, fitting those who want style along with function.
While the helmet is versatile, it might feel a bit large for smaller heads due to the sizing, and some may prefer more color options beyond the plain white. With a strong safety rating and user-friendly features, it’s a dependable pick for adult riders who value protection, comfort, and practical design.

The Retrospec Dakota helmet is a versatile, multi-sport option designed for BMX biking, skating, scooters, and similar activities. It features a durable ABS outer shell paired with EPS foam inside, which offers solid impact resistance to help protect your head during falls. This helmet meets common safety standards, making it a trustworthy choice for adults. One of its strong points is ventilation: 10 vents strategically placed for 360-degree airflow keep your head cool and reduce sweat buildup even on intense rides.
It weighs about 1 pound, which is reasonably light and won’t feel too heavy during long use. The fit is adjustable and comes in three sizes, including large (57-60 cm), so most adult riders can find a comfortable and secure fit. The interior padding is removable and washable, improving hygiene and comfort over time. In terms of style, the matte black finish offers a sleek, understated look suitable for various sports.
While it performs well in safety and ventilation, the helmet's padding might not be as plush as some premium options, and some riders might find the size range limited if they fall outside standard measurements. It’s designed more for casual to moderate riders rather than professional BMX racers who may require more specialized helmets. The Retrospec Dakota serves as a solid, budget-friendly helmet that covers the essentials for safety, comfort, and style, making it a good fit for commuters and recreational BMX riders looking for dependable head protection.
